The Critical Role of Container Handling Equipment in Port Logistics

Rapid and High-Efficiency Container Handling

Container reach stackers are purpose-built to handle ISO standard containers with lifting capacities up to 45 tonnes. Precise proportional hydraulic control combined with automated spreader twistlock mechanisms ensures rapid, secure container locking and hoisting while minimizing dislodgement risks. This equipment is indispensable at container terminals and dry ports where high vessel turnaround demands continuous vessel and yard handling. According to industry studies by Hyster-Yale, deploying dedicated heavy reach stackers increases container handling throughput by over 30% compared to conventional handling methods.

Maximizing Yard Storage Density

With stacking capabilities up to 5-6 high for laden containers and up to 8-9 high on empty container handlers, modern reach stackers dramatically optimize terminal space utilization. Specialized double-container handling attachments allow the simultaneous movement of two empty 20-foot containers, boosting yard storage throughput and density by 20% without expanding physical terminal acreage—a critical advantage for urban ports facing land constraints and high yard rental costs.

Exceptional Maneuverability and Operational Flexibility

Engineered with a low center of gravity, heavy-duty drive axles, and large industrial pneumatic or solid tires, container reach stackers maneuver smoothly between tight container rows. Superior traction combined with rear-axle steering mechanisms enables tight turnarounds (turning radius of just 3 to 4 meters on specialized models), maintaining rock-solid stability even in harsh tropical maritime weather conditions.

The Vital Importance of Proper Container Reach Stacker Maintenance

Ensuring Continuous Equipment Availability

Adhering strictly to scheduled maintenance and lubrication intervals ensures that high-wear mechanical parts, filters, and hydraulic fluids are inspected and replaced before failures occur. Industry metrics from Summit Handling demonstrate that enterprises implementing systematic preventive maintenance achieve a 70% reduction in unplanned equipment downtime compared to reactive run-to-failure approaches.

Early Detection and Preemptive Fault Rectification

Routine technical inspections detect incipient wear—such as micro-cracks in spreader twistlocks, hydraulic cylinder seal weepage, or transmission slippage—allowing minor issues to be resolved before causing catastrophic failures. Given the extreme scale of container handling equipment, emergency heavy repairs require heavy mobile lifting gear and certified master technicians; proactive maintenance prevents costly disruptions to port gate and vessel operations.

Extending Asset Useful Life

Long-term lifecycle studies by Toyota Material Handling reveal that container forklifts and reach stackers maintained strictly according to OEM standards achieve service lives exceeding 30,000 operating hours—up to three times longer than poorly maintained machinery. Timely replacement of wear items such as steering trunnion bearings or main mast seal kits reduces cumulative lifecycle overhaul expenses by up to 40%.

When Should Port & Logistics Operators Outsource Equipment Maintenance?

Shortage of In-House Specialized Technical Personnel

Maintaining modern container reach stackers demands deep multidisciplinary expertise in multi-stage load-sensing hydraulic systems, CAN-bus communication, and PLC electronic controllers. A qualified port handling technician requires at least 2,000 hours of specialized field training to master proportional valve calibration and electronic load moment limiter (LMI) adjustments. How frequently should container reach stackers undergo preventive maintenance?

Answer: Maintenance frequency depends on vehicle model, operational intensity, operating environment (saline coastal vs. inland), and OEM recommendations. We recommend maintaining at least the standard OEM intervals: 250h, 500h, 1000h, and 2000h service checkpoints.
